To increase comprehension, don't forget exercise from "summary" of Brain Rules (Updated and Expanded) by John Medina
One of the fundamental principles of enhancing comprehension is by engaging in physical exercise. The human brain has an intricate relationship with physical activity, and this connection significantly impacts our cognitive functions. Studies have shown that exercise can improve our ability to learn, remember, and think critically. When we exercise, our brain releases various chemicals that promote the growth of new neurons, which are essential for processing information and forming memories. Furthermore, physical activity increases blood flow to the brain, delivering much-needed oxygen and nutrients to support its functions. This enhanced blood flow also helps in removing toxins and waste products that can impair cognitive performance. In essence, exercise acts as a natural stimulant for the brain, boosting its overall health and efficiency.
